Donald Alexander Murray Diary, 1887-1899

1889

Fri 23 Fine putting up wire fence, went down to a garden party at Wm Wilsons in the evening
Sat 24 Finished fence forenoon building a milk stand afternoon Mr Richardson had tea with us to night.
Sun 25 Very dusty went to Burns Church in the morning attended Bible in the evening
Mon 26 Warm building line fences went to Marvins bee after tea
Tues 27 Drawing manure on summer fallow went to Tea meeting Strawberry Festival at Burns Church in the evening
Wed 28 Drawing manure, raining afternoon
Thur 29 Drawing manure
Fri 30 Finished drawing manure, went to Choir practice in the evening
July 1st Warm, fixing wind mill fore-noon
Sun 2 Went to Burns Church, Text Prov 16 & 32
Mon 3 Cutting hay forenoon, cutting thistles afternoon raining to-night , much needed
Tues 4 Fixing wind mill forenoon, cutting hay afternoon
Wed 5 Very warm, cutting thistles forenoon cutting hay afternoon, Alex Murray married to-day.
Thur 6 Raising Bobs barn.
Fri 7 Windy down at Bobs raising barn. raining to night
Sat 8 Cool and showery finished raising Bob's barn, Alex went to Woodstock to-night.
Sun 9 Jemima & I went to Burns Church this morning Mr Greenslade and Willie here for dinner.
